About Bank of Montreal

Bank of Montreal is a diversified financial-services provider based in North America, operating four business segments: Canadian personal and commercial banking, U.S. P&C banking, wealth management, and capital markets. The bank's operations are primarily in Canada, with a material portion also in the U.S.

About RLX Technology Inc

RLX Technology Inc. is a leading e-vapor company in China, focusing on the research, development, and sale of e-vapor products. The company primarily operates under the RELX brand, offering a range of closed-system e-vapor products designed to deliver a high-quality user experience. RLX's business model is centered on product innovation, strong brand building, and a vast distribution network across China.
